This place is a beer lovers heaven! If you live in or plan to visit the Twin Cities, this place has to be on your agenda. They have the best beer selection around. Hands down. You can find everything from a Bourbon Barrel aged Coffee Oatmeal Imperial Porter on tap to the very beat in local fare pulled right from a firkin. The beer board is always changing, so visit often. And the staff is always pleasant plus very knowledgeable! They know their stuff. I also love the beer dinners. They are a steal @ $65 a plate, even if that seems a little spendy...well worth it! Heh, can’t believe I haven’t rated this place yet. Been here about a half dozen times. Nice looking place. Service is hit or miss, the bartenders don’t seem overly attentive. Great tap selection, but they seem to have probs with dirty tap lines. Might want to ask for a sample first before you order. Food is decent, but rather expensive, not worth the money. Trendy place, but there are better options in the Cities.

Went here for a friends birthday party with the full intention of drinking some great beer. The menu however was one of, if not the, most overpriced beer menus I have ever seen. Even local beer was over priced. There were beers on the menu that I could have gone down the street to a liquor store and gotten it for $4.00 less (charged $5 for Viking)! The food was also very pricey and the portions you get are not worth the price you pay. $11.00 for a plain cheese burger! Maybe I’m cheap but that is a little ridiculous. The beer selection however is very nice and the atmosphere appeared to be laid back. The service was average. Again good selection of beer but very pricey. If you’re in the area go down the street to the Muddy Pig where they have more beer at better prices.

The best beer bar in the metro. The bar will get crowded as the place is not exactly a secret. Nice patio for the summertime. Very extensive tap and bottle lists that change often. They open a cask ale on Thursdays and tend to be hosts to local brewers that are releasing a new beer. I’ve only eaten here once and, while expensive, it was delicious.
